    In today's swiftly evolving tech-enabled job market, the shortcomings of traditional, often paper-based certificates are becoming increasingly apparent. They are ill-equipped to address the many challenges posed by escalating credential fraud, the proliferation of issued qualifications, and the time-intensive task of verifying qualifications within resource-strapped validation departments. On top of this, they are not keeping pace with the dynamic needs of learners in today’s fast-changing workplace. 

    In light of these challenges, digital credentials have emerged as a vital solution, reshaping how organizations validate skills and qualifications. In this blog, we'll explore the significance of digital credential platforms in today’s learning and work environments. 

    The Need for Skill Validation 

    The nature of work is changing, with potential employers perceiving a gap between academic learning and the skills graduates need to work effectively in the real world.    

    Employers are, therefore, increasingly looking for candidates with more than just course-based knowledge; they want essential soft skills, too.  

    According to a recent survey, qualities like effective communication (69%), attention to detail (70%), and listening skills (74%) are among the most sought-after capabilities. Particularly with AI's growth, they are exacerbating the demand for these skills. Deloitte predicts soft skill-intensive occupations will dominate two-thirds of all jobs by 2030, compared to half in 2000.

    What Are Digital Credentials? 

    Many organisations and educational institutions still use traditional paper-based and PDF certificates that fall short of learners’ needs. As they lack timeliness, it’s difficult for learners to present new skills to employers. And they cannot provide a comprehensive overview of an individual's skill set.     On the other hand, digital credentials are dynamic and versatile digital representations of skills and competencies earned by individuals. As they contain rich metadata, each credential or badge contains detailed information about the issuer, the criteria for earning the badge and the recipient's accomplishments. This allows employers to validate their authenticity and value easily, increasing transparency and credibility. 

    In addition, digital badges have the flexibility to be awarded for a wide range of learning outcomes, from online courses and workshops to practical skills. This makes them stackable and portable, allowing individuals to accumulate multiple badges to showcase a broad skillset. Real-time updates of digital credentials ensure that individuals' skills and qualifications are always current and accurate, offering them a competitive edge while streamlining verification for employers and organizations.

    In today's skills-based economy, digital credentials address traditional paper-based certificates' shortcomings by providing a secure, verifiable, and up-to-date representation of an individual's qualifications. They enhance employability by bridging the skills gap and empowering individuals to showcase their abilities more effectively.
